Broken Pipe

Occasionally, pipes break. This can happen in a number of ways. Sometimes, a pipe can break due to normal wear and tear. More often, pipes break when they freeze. This can happen with metal pipes. Since metal pipes do not expand very much, they can break when the water inside of them freezes and expands to a degree that the pipe can’t accommodate.

Often, modern pipes are composed of synthetic materials and plastics. These materials stretch more than metal and are less likely to break from changes in weather. However, pipes of all kinds can break under various circumstances.

How It’s Done

Step 1 – Turn off the Water

It’s very important to turn off the water source to your broken pipe. This is one of the first things your plumber will do. In fact, if you know how access the water main, it’s something you can do while you wait for the plumber to arrive. Turning off the water will allow the pipe to stop leaking water.

Step 2 – Fix The Pipe

Depending on the material of the pipe, the repair process will vary. Either way, the affected area of the pipe is removed with pipe cutters and a replacement portion is fitted in place. In the case of a metal pipe, the replacement portion will need to be soldered in place.
